About this arrangement

Choral TBB choir, piano accompaniment SKU: CF.CM9590 Composed by Philip E. Silvey. Sws. OCTAVO. 16 pages. Duration 3 minutes, 38 seconds. Carl Fischer Music #CM9590. Published by Carl Fischer Music (CF.CM9590). ISBN 9781491154120. UPC: 680160912629. 6.875 x 10.5 inches. Key: F major. English. Philip E. Silvey. Original.Early one spring a robin nested in the bend of the downspout under my neighbors roof. Through an upstairs window, I could easily observe her feeding the newly hatched birds. A couple weeks passed before I spotted one of the babies perched on the edge of the nest. To my surprise, I witnessed it suddenly take flight for the first time, with a rustle of wings and a rocky descent to the ground. Feeling worried, I hurried outside to see what would happen. Part of me wanted its mother to come to the rescue, but deep down I knew this tiny creature would have to fend for itself.
